Discovering the Iconic Black Madonna

from-barcelona-montserrat-tour-with-cog-wheel-train-ride

At the heart of the Montserrat Monastery lies the captivating figure of the Black Madonna, a revered statue shrouded in centuries-old legend and spiritual significance.

Visitors are drawn to witness this iconic symbol, which is believed to have been carved by St. Luke himself. The Black Madonna’s dark complexion is a source of much speculation, with some attributing it to the wood’s aging process, while others see it as a representation of the Virgin Mary’s Iberian roots.

Pilgrims come to pray, touch the statue, and seek the Madonna’s blessings, making this a must-see highlight of the Montserrat experience.

Scenic Ride on the Cog-Wheel Train

from-barcelona-montserrat-tour-with-cog-wheel-train-ride

One of the highlights of the Montserrat tour is the scenic ride on the cog-wheel train. The train, known as the Cremallera de Montserrat, climbs over 2,000 feet up the mountain’s jagged peaks.

Passengers are treated to breathtaking vistas of the Montserrat massif and the surrounding Catalan countryside. The train’s cog-wheel system allows it to navigate the steep, winding tracks with ease.

During the 15-mile journey, travelers can admire the Benedictine monastery and the iconic Black Madonna statue from above. This unique mode of transportation is an integral part of the Montserrat experience.
